Resume & cover letter preparation

When helping injured workers return to work, our Vocational Rehabilitation Services team may refer them for resume and cover letter preparation services. We enter into long-term contracts with providers of these services. As part of the contract, we have specific reporting requirements.

Resume and cover letter services

Clients who are referred to you for resume and cover letter assistance already know their occupational goal and job targets. You'll help them highlight their education, qualifications, experience, and skills in professional quality resumes and cover letters they will use to job search on their own.

Submitting reports

Once you've prepared the resumes and cover letters, we'll need a report summarizing your assistance. Please use our Vocational Rehabilitation Services Resume and Cover Letter Preparation Final Report (Form 65D41) and submit your report using our Provider Portal. You will need to refer to the contract you sign with us for specifics about what to include in the report and how to submit it.

Please note that we can't process your invoice until we've received your report.

We ask that you also submit a copy of the worker's resume and cover letter, using Form ID 65D105. You can also submit these using our Provider Portal.
